Lasting Impact</title><description>&lt;p&gt;&lt;img src=&#039;http://www.ecmi-usa.org/l/library/download/urn:uuid:04712510-ef17-4796-a116-955cf4be3307/news+stories.png?scaleType=6&amp;amp;width=555&amp;amp;height=310&#039; alt=&#039;News Stories.png&#039; style=&#039;float:left;margin-right:1ex;&#039; /&gt;A five-week sabbatical became an opportunity to strengthen churches, encourage believers, and serve alongside ECMI worker Eberson in Portugal. It is a reminder that even a short-term mission trip can leave a lasting impact.&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;When Jason set off from South Wales for Portugal, he wasn&#039;t beginning a new ministry. He was joining one that God was already building.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Serving alongside ECMI workers&lt;strong&gt; &lt;span style=&quot;color:#ef7202;&quot;&gt;&lt;a rel=&quot;noopener&quot; href=&#039;http://www.ecmi-usa.org/worker-detailpage/1878dda4-1761-4cd3-bb39-66db82661145&#039; target=&quot;_blank&quot; style=&quot;color:#ef7202;&quot;&gt;Eberson and Mdalanena&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/strong&gt; and the local churches they support, Jason spent five weeks preaching, leading worship, teaching guitar, visiting homes, praying with families, and encouraging believers across the region.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;His ministry quickly became part of the rhythm of church life. He preached in Portuguese and English, helped lead Bible studies and worship gatherings, served at a regional prayer event, and ministered in several churches, including youth meetings and Sunday services. To support the year&#039;s theme of discipleship, he also prepared a five-week sermon series that local leaders can continue using after his departure.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;For Jason, one of the greatest joys was seeing the commitment of Eberson and his family, whose ministry extends well beyond a single congregation. Through their hospitality and relationships, Jason met pastors from Portugal, Brazil, and Angola, witnessing first-hand how local churches are strengthened as they serve one another.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;&lt;span style=&quot;color:#ef7202;&quot;&gt;&lt;strong&gt;His time in Portugal is a picture of what short-term mission can be at its best&lt;/strong&gt;&lt;/span&gt;. Rather than replacing local leadership, it comes alongside it&amp;mdash;encouraging, equipping, and strengthening what God is already doing.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;As Jason reflected on the experience, he expressed deep gratitude for the churches and supporters who made the trip possible. &lt;strong&gt;&lt;span style=&quot;color:#ef7202;&quot;&gt;The encouragement flowed in both directions&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/strong&gt;. While he travelled to serve the churches in Portugal, he returned home encouraged by their faith, their welcome, and their passion to see disciples made.&lt;/p&gt;
